War and Peace
First published in 1869, War and Peace is one of the greatest epic novels ever written. Set during the Napoleonic Wars, the story follows several aristocratic families as their lives intertwine amid the sweeping historical events that shape Russia and Europe.
Through unforgettable characters such as Pierre Bezukhov, Prince Andrei Bolkonsky, and Natasha Rostova, Tolstoy masterfully explores themes of love, destiny, power, sacrifice, and the search for meaning.
The novel moves seamlessly between grand battle scenes and intimate personal struggles, blending history and fiction with remarkable depth. Rich in philosophical insight and psychological realism, War and Peace is both a sweeping historical saga and a profound meditation on human nature. This monumental masterpiece continues to captivate readers with its emotional power, intellectual depth, and timeless relevance.
